Farer WORLD TIMER

Owners widely praise the Farer WORLD TIMER for its 39mm case size, comfortable wearability, and thoughtful case finishing with mixed polished and bead-blasted accents. Specific callouts include the PVD gold finish appearing bronze, a bronze inlay crown, shiny minute markers, a GMT ring, powerful lume, a sparkling case, and a comfortable bracelet or leather strap. The world-time complication is noted for its practicality and visual appeal, with some variants offering striking three-dimensional lume. However, some owners find the watch slightly small for larger wrists and one owner wishes the bracelet had microadjusts. A reviewer noted roughness at the edges of the micro pique dial structure where it meets other elements, which can make the date aperture appear rough in direct light.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Farer WORLD TIMER highly for its creative dial designs and excellent value at the price point.

From video reviewers

The watch offers excellent value at its price point. Reviewers noted the functional 24-hour disc and bidirectional bezel for world time tracking. No shared weaknesses were identified.

Spinnaker Hull

The Spinnaker Hull is widely praised by owners for its textured or deep sandwich dials, bold cushion case design, and vintage charm, with one owner finding its jubilee bracelet superior to Seiko's. The meca-quartz movement is a common feature, and the watch offers 100m water resistance. However, the 24-hour subdial is considered functionally illogical and visually unappealing by one owner, and the mineral crystal is noted as a drawback compared to sapphire. On balance, owners rate the Spinnaker Hull highly for its significant style and value at its budget price point.

From video reviewers

The watch's lume is a strong point. Reviewers noted the absence of a sapphire crystal as a drawback.
